Webster's Dictionary [1]
(1): ( adv.) Sparingly; parsimoniously.
(2): ( adv.) With little breadth; in a narrow manner.
(3): ( adv.) Without much extent; contractedly.
(4): ( adv.) With minute scrutiny; closely; as, to look or watch narrowly; to search narrowly.
(5): ( adv.) With a little margin or space; by a small distance; hence, closely; hardly; barely; only just; - often with reference to an avoided danger or misfortune; as, he narrowly escaped.
King James Dictionary [2]
Narrowly, adv.
1. With little breadth. 2. Contractedly without much extent. 3. Closely accurately with minute scrutiny as, to look or watch narrowly to search narrowly. 4. Nearly within a little by a small distance as, he narrowly escaped. 5. Sparingly.
